Use scientific language to describe two ways that fossils and embryos are alike.

Biology
1 answer:
Misha Larkins [42]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

Similarities in structure among distantly related species are analogous if they evolved independently in similar environments. They provide good evidence for natural selection. Examples of evidence from embryology which supports common ancestry include the tail and gill slits present in all early vertebrate embryos
